But not on material grounds alone or mainly rests 
the appeal to the six counties to give Home Rule, 
in the words of Lord Selborne, a fair trial before they 
decide upon exclusion. 
As Lord McDonnell points out, the exclusion of 
six counties of Ireland, apart from the strenuous 
opposition of the overwhelming majority in Leinster, 
Munster, and Connaught would give “a thoroughly 
unwelcome system of government,” not merely to the 
Nationalists of the excluded counties, but also to 
Unionists of the twenty-six included counties, who 
are naturally anxious that if Home Rule must come 
it should come for a united Ireland. 
Ulster Unionists cannot lightly contemplate the 
desertion of their Unionist brethren of the provinces 
of Leinster, Munster, and Connaught, and of the in- 
cluded counties of Ulster, in violation of pledges in 
the solemn Covenant of mutual support. How 
bitterly that desertion would be resented may be 
judged from a protest in the frish Times from the 
Rev. T. L. F. Stack, of the County of Tyrone. 
«Of all the people in the world,” he writes, « the 
Ulster Unionist Council has scrapped the Covenant, 
and wiped the ground with Ulster’s honour.” 
If Home Rule would be bad for the excluded 
counties it must be worse for the Unionists of the 
included area. The number of Irish Unionists may 
be roughly estimated as about a million. Of those 
more than a half reside in the six counties proposed 
to be excluded. If a million Unionists almost mono- 
polising, as they claim, the wealth and intelligence 
of the country could not hold their own in a Home 
Rule Parliament, to what fate are the Unionists of 
the six counties abandoning their scattered brethren 
in the included area? Assuredly it is not a desertion 
which, remembering their pledge of mutual support, 
they can contemplate with pride.
